## Vendor third-party fonts

Vendors the Tessellate UI fonts into the repo instead of fetching at build time. Removes the network dependency that broke offline builds last sprint. New folks: fonts live under assets/fonts, subsetting runs in the prebuild step, and licenses are checked in alongside. Don't add fonts without updating the manifest. Subsetter behavior is controlled by a few constants, which are listed below.

constants for yaduf-fahag:
BUDGETS = {
    "kelix": 528,
    "briwyn": 734,
}

### Step 6 — Time Sync and Signing on Build Agents (Chronoline CI)

Clock skew between Chronoline build agents has been causing artifact signatures to fail validation, since the signer rejects timestamps more than 30 seconds apart. This step pins all agents to the internal Meridian time source and enables signed clock attestations. Reviewers should confirm `CHRONOLINE_NTP_HOST` and `CHRONOLINE_MAX_SKEW_MS` are set in the agent env file. The attestation service also requires a credential; add it by placing the following line in the same file:

sealed setting: ARCHIVE_KEY3=c1f

Ticket: FAC-Cleaning Access, Pemberly Wing

The evening cleaning crew from Glintward Services will require access to floors 2–4 each weekday between 19:00 and 22:00, beginning next Monday. Please ensure the stairwell doors remain unlatched during this window and that the crew signs the register at the east desk. For the service corridor door, they should use the code below.

door code, tajof-kageg: bdg-QVDCE-3